Abbreviation of parkour, a skill in which a traceur, one who practices parkour, has the objective of getting from point A to point B in the quickest and most efficient way possible. Freerunning is not parkour. Freerunning involves tricking and aerial maneuvers which, when viewed from the perspective of someone trying to reach point B from point A in as little time as possible, will only slow you down. Parkour involves using precision techniques, vaulting, extreme balance, and great confidence to cross obstacles. BCPK - Boston College Parkour
